**School Age Childcare Assistant Director (Jefferson Community Center)**
**Job Location -** Jefferson Community Center - 3801 Beacon Avenue S, Seattle, WA 98108
**Position Type -** Full-time
**Start -**August 2026
**Starting Pay -** $25.00 Hourly
**Full range -** $25.00 - $31.25 (Employee may earn up to $31.25/hr with continued employment.)
Associated Recreation Council (ARC), in partnership with Seattle Parks and Recreation (SPR), is a community-centered organization dedicated to providing safe, enriching, and stimulating activities that promote social and emotional growth, as well as materials that foster engaged learning and an inclusive environment for school-age children. We value diversity, lifelong learning, and collaboration as we support children and families through high-quality school-age care programming.
We are seeking a dynamic and dedicated **Assistant Director** to join our School-Age Care Program team. This role is ideal for a highly motivated individual with strong leadership and organizational skills who is passionate about creating a positive, enriching environment for children ages 5–12. The Assistant Director will support the overall operation of the program, assist in supervising staff, and play a key role in developing and leading activities that engage and inspire.
**SAC Assistant Director Responsibilities:**
- Supervise and mentor program staff, ensuring a safe, inclusive, and supportive environment for children and staff
- Assist with planning, organizing, and implementing developmentally appropriate activities and curriculum
- Communicate effectively and professionally with children, families, staff, and community partners
- Help manage scheduling, supplies, and administrative tasks as needed
- Ensure compliance with all licensing regulations, safety guidelines, and organizational policies
- Provide leadership and day-to-day support to staff and participants in the absence or support of the Director
**SAC Assistant Director Qualifications:**
- Must be 18 years of age or older
- Have a minimum of 35 college credits
- Experience working in youth development, childcare, education, or a related field
- Minimum of one-year of supervisory experience
**Schedule:**
- Monday-Friday up to 40 hours per week, straight shift between 8:00am - 6:00pm
- Schedule subject to change (i.e. split shift) due to program/season and business needs
- Hiring by Date: As soon as possible
**Benefits:**
- 100% employer-paid premiums for medical, dental, vision, and basic life insurance
- Flexible Spending Account (FSA) and Dependent Care Account
- Employer Student Loan Contribution
- ARC Sick & Safe (sick time)
- Paid Time Off (vacation)
- 12 paid company holidays
- 401(k) Retirement Plan
